The Four LED States

The Four LED States — What Each One Means and What It Requires in Fountainebleau, FL

State One — Both LEDs Solid — Sensor System Not the Cause in Fountainebleau

Both sensor LEDs solid indicates the transmitter is producing the infrared beam and the receiver is correctly detecting it in Fountainebleau, FL. The sensor system is functioning correctly in Fountainebleau. If the door still won't close with both LEDs solid, the sensor system is not the cause of the won't-close symptom in Fountainebleau, FL. EZ Open moves to the next step in the won't-close diagnostic hierarchy in Fountainebleau. Down-travel limit setting assessment. Physical obstruction check. Spring balance and force limit assessment in Fountainebleau, FL.

State Two — Receiver LED Blinking, Transmitter LED Solid — Misalignment or Obstruction in Fountainebleau, FL

The transmitter is producing the beam, its LED is solid, in Fountainebleau. The receiver isn't correctly detecting the full beam, its LED is blinking, in Fountainebleau, FL. This state indicates one of three possible causes in Fountainebleau. The receiver sensor bracket has rotated out of correct alignment and the beam isn't hitting the receiver lens. A physical obstruction between the two sensors is blocking the beam in Fountainebleau, FL. Or sunlight is hitting the receiver lens at an angle that overwhelms the receiver's ability to detect the transmitter's beam against the solar background in Fountainebleau.

State Three — Receiver LED Off, Transmitter LED Solid — Wiring or Power Fault at Receiver in Fountainebleau

The transmitter has power, its LED is solid, in Fountainebleau, FL. The receiver has no power, its LED is completely off, in Fountainebleau. A completely off LED indicates no power reaching the sensor unit in Fountainebleau, FL. The most common cause is a break in the wiring between the receiver sensor and the opener control board in Fountainebleau. The break may be from a staple driven through the wire during installation, a rodent chew, a physical disturbance that kinked or cut the wire, or a loose connection at the control board terminal in Fountainebleau, FL.

State Four — Both LEDs Off — No Power to Either Sensor in Fountainebleau, FL

Both LEDs off indicates no power reaching either sensor in Fountainebleau. The most common cause is a loose or disconnected connection at the sensor terminal on the opener control board where both sensor wires connect in Fountainebleau, FL. Both sensors share the same power supply from the opener in Fountainebleau. If the connection that supplies power to both sensors is loose or disconnected, both sensors lose power simultaneously in Fountainebleau, FL.

The Bracket Adjustment Test

The Bracket Adjustment Test — How EZ Open Distinguishes Misalignment From Failure in Fountainebleau, FL

What the Bracket Adjustment Test Involves in Fountainebleau

The bracket adjustment test is performed when the receiver LED is blinking and no physical obstruction is visible between the two sensors in Fountainebleau, FL. The receiver sensor bracket is gently adjusted through its complete range of angular positions while the receiver LED is continuously observed in Fountainebleau. The bracket is moved through every angle at which the receiver lens could potentially receive the transmitter's beam in Fountainebleau, FL. The test takes approximately sixty to ninety seconds to complete through the full bracket range in Fountainebleau.

What a Positive Result Tells Us — The Sensor Is Functional in Fountainebleau, FL

If the receiver LED becomes solid at any point during the bracket adjustment, at any angle within the bracket's range of motion, the sensor's internal photoelectric component is functional in Fountainebleau. The sensor is correctly detecting the transmitter's beam when the beam is correctly aligned with the receiver lens in Fountainebleau, FL. The cause of the blinking LED was misalignment of the bracket rather than failure of the sensor component in Fountainebleau. The bracket is locked in the position where the LED became solid in Fountainebleau, FL. No sensor replacement is needed in Fountainebleau.

What a Negative Result Tells Us — The Sensor Has Failed in Fountainebleau, FL

If the receiver LED stays blinking through the complete range of bracket adjustment with no physical obstruction between the sensors in Fountainebleau, the sensor's internal photoelectric component has failed in Fountainebleau, FL. The component isn't detecting the transmitter's beam at any angle because it can no longer detect infrared radiation at the transmitter's frequency in Fountainebleau. The sensor requires replacement in Fountainebleau, FL. EZ Open carries compatible replacement sensors for all major opener brands in Fountainebleau.

Every Sensor Fault EZ Open Diagnoses and Repairs

Every Sensor Fault EZ Open Diagnoses and Repairs in Fountainebleau, FL

Sensor Bracket Misalignment From Physical Contact or Vibration in Fountainebleau

The sensor bracket is designed to be adjustable for installation in Fountainebleau, FL. That adjustability also means the bracket can rotate out of correct alignment from physical contact with a person, object, or vehicle that bumps the sensor or the bracket during garage use in Fountainebleau. Door operation vibration over years of cycling can also slowly rotate the bracket away from its correct angle in Fountainebleau, FL. The bracket adjustment test confirms misalignment as the cause in Fountainebleau. Bracket adjustment and locking in the correct position resolves the fault in Fountainebleau, FL.

Physical Obstruction Between the Sensors in Fountainebleau

An object positioned in the path between the two sensors at floor level blocks the infrared beam and produces the same blinking receiver LED as misalignment in Fountainebleau, FL. A tool, a piece of equipment, a floor mat shifted into the path, or debris accumulation at the door threshold in Fountainebleau. Removing the obstruction restores correct beam transmission in Fountainebleau, FL.

Solar Interference — The Time-of-Day Fault in Fountainebleau, FL

Direct sunlight entering the garage can contain sufficient infrared radiation to overwhelm the receiver's ability to detect the transmitter's specific beam against the solar background in Fountainebleau. The symptom occurs only when the sun is at a specific angle that directs sunlight onto the receiver lens in Fountainebleau, FL. The time-of-day pattern is the identifying characteristic in Fountainebleau. A door that won't close in the afternoon but closes correctly in the morning and evening is almost certainly experiencing solar interference in Fountainebleau, FL.

Wiring Fault Between Sensor and Opener Control Board in Fountainebleau

The low-voltage wiring connecting each sensor to the opener control board runs from the sensor bracket up the door frame and along the ceiling to the opener unit in Fountainebleau, FL. Any break, short circuit, or poor connection along this run produces sensor LED behavior that appears identical to sensor misalignment or failure in Fountainebleau. EZ Open inspects the complete wiring run where an off LED or persistent blinking LED doesn't respond to bracket adjustment in Fountainebleau, FL.

Sensor Component Failure — When Replacement Is Actually Required in Fountainebleau, FL

A sensor with a failed internal photoelectric component requires replacement in Fountainebleau. The component failure is confirmed by the negative result of the bracket adjustment test, the receiver LED stays blinking through the complete bracket range with no obstruction between the sensors in Fountainebleau, FL. Replacement with a compatible sensor for the specific opener brand restores correct function in Fountainebleau.

Opener Control Board Fault Producing Sensor-Like Symptoms in Fountainebleau, FL

In specific cases, a fault in the opener control board itself produces symptoms that appear identical to a sensor fault in Fountainebleau. The board may incorrectly interpret the sensor signal as a beam interruption when the sensor is correctly functioning in Fountainebleau, FL. EZ Open identifies control board involvement through elimination of all sensor-level causes in Fountainebleau.
